After promising each other to keep the couple rings when they were still kids, Medeline Perol and Colevin Revion never thought that they'll take it as something to hold onto after all the times that they were together without feeling any deep attraction towards each other.

Medeline owed everything that she has from the Revion family. The only payment needed is for her to be a little sister to Colevin. 

The complication was she never intended to be his "acting" sister only. She wanted to be with Cedric, Cole's brother, since she was a kid. But when Cedric and her mother left, everything suddenly changed. Colevin was the only one left for her, so he did his best to be there for her anytime, which triggered an unexplainable feelings on Meddy's part.

Then, Lila, the adopted daughter of Colevin's possible step-father, came back. And that's what made things more complicated than it was before.
